  • Patent number: 8639617
    Abstract: Forecasting frequencies associated with future loss and loss distributions for individual risks associated with operating units, each which have a measurable liability exposure, is accomplished via independently operated liability risk drivers. The frequencies associated with future loss and loss distributions are also forecasted for an automated operation of a loss resolving unit via a control unit controller. When a loss occurs at a loss unit, measure parameters are measured and transmitted to the control unit controller. The control unit controller dynamically assigns the measure parameters to the liability risk drivers and tunes the operation of the loss resolving unit by resolving the loss via the loss resolving unit.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 2, 2011
    Date of Patent: January 28, 2014
    Assignee: Swiss Reinsurance Company, Ltd.
    Inventors: Filippo Salghetti, Salomon Billeter, Christophe Aebischer
